The Evolution of Casino Entertainment


Casino entertainment have undergone significant changes throughout the years, reflecting transformations in tech, culture, and gamer preferences. In ancient eras, basic activities of luck were enjoyed using primitive materials such as stones and bones. As societies progressed, so did the complexity of these games. The introduction of playing cards in the medieval period marked a key moment, culminating to the creation of well-known titles like Texas Hold’em and 21, which are still enjoyed today. Over the centuries, the physical layout of gambling establishments has also transformed, shifting from small local locations to large, elaborate establishments.


The 20th century brought about a change in the realm of gambling entertainment with the advent of electronic gaming. Fruit machines emerged as a popular attraction, captivating gamblers with their colorful lights and sounds. This era also saw the emergence of gambling hotels, which merged luxury accommodations with a diverse array of gaming options. The launch of video games further broadened the landscape, allowing for more complex designs and gameplay mechanics. These developments not only attracted a broader audience but also changed the way casino games were played.


With the rise of the web in the final 90s and beginning 2000s, casino games moved into a new online phase. Online casinos emerged, providing participants with the convenience of playing from their homes. This transition required game designers to rethink traditional mechanics and modify them for an interactive digital environment. Currently, advancements in tech, including smartphone gaming and VR, persist to shape the evolution of gambling games, creating immersive experiences that captivate gamblers like never before.
